    David Hilbert

    David Hilbert was a renowned German mathematician who made significant contributions to various areas of mathematics.

    He was born on January 23, 1862, in Prussia, Germany, and passed away on February 14, 1943, in Gottingen, Germany.

    Hilbert is best known for his work in mathematical logic, number theory, algebra, and geometry, among other mathematical disciplines.

    He formulated the famous Hilbert's problems, a list of 23 unsolved mathematical problems that greatly influenced the field of mathematics in the 20th century.

    Hilbert's contributions to geometry include his development of axiomatic systems, which have had a lasting impact on the foundations of mathematics.

    He played a crucial role in the development of functional analysis, a branch of mathematics that studies vector spaces endowed with limits and continuity.

    Hilbert also made significant contributions to physics, particularly in the areas of the theory of relativity and quantum mechanics.

    His lectures and seminars at the University of Gottingen attracted mathematicians from around the world, solidifying the university's reputation as a leading center for mathematical research.

    Hilbert received numerous awards and honors during his lifetime, including the Lobachevsky Medal and the Royal Society's Copley Medal.

    His impact on the field of mathematics is profound and enduring, with many of his theories and concepts still being studied and applied today.
